    It is not a Windows problem.  It is a problem with your monitor.

    Your screen has a maximum resolution... maybe note 1280 x 960 with a 60 Hz refresh.  When you start mode without fail, the resolution of the video card is forced into a mode that will support virtually any monitor (640 x 480)?.  This is done to allow recovery in case you accidentally set your screen resolution to something that is not supported and you end up with a white screen.  When your monitor detects this less-than-optimal resolution from your computer, he takes it upon himself to post a notice on the screen informing you that you will get a better screen if you adjust the display resolution on your computer to match your monitor.  Maybe it's not possible in Mode without failure, then look at your manual of the monitor and the settings to see if there is a way to disable the warning message.

    Replace a printer offline online mode:

    To resolve this problem, you need to change your printer settings of the offline online.

    a. open the start menu and click on the "devices and printers". This will open a window with a list of the printers currently installed on your computer.

    b. double-click the icon of the printer that you want to change online. The status of the printer appears in the form "printer: Ready" or "printer: offline.".

    c. click on "printer: offline" and the menu of the printer. Click on "Printer" in the menu bar and uncheck "Use printer offline." This action will change the printer from offline to online mode.

    Hello

    You should be able to solve this problem by activating the mode Hibernate in the command prompt. If she hibernates, it will save an image where you are on your hard drive and you will be in business once the power returns.
    You must also make sure that your power options would spend in hibernation mode when the power is lower at some point.
    1. Click Start and type 'CMD '.
    2. Right click on CMD and run as administrator.
    3. Click on continue when you are prompted.
    4. "Type in the command prompt" "" powercfg.exe /Hibernate on.
    5. Go to the options to be able to enter the control panel by typing in "Power Options."
    6. You will see the different power options. The one you have selected, that's what you are currently using. Click on "change plan settings".
    7. Click on "change power avancΘs."
    8. Scroll down to the battery and you will see the options of low battery and critical battery responses. Make sure they are set for the hibernation.
